Servings: 4people
Ingredients
2tbspolive oil
2stalkscelery (diced)
1mediumgreen bell pepper (diced)
2tbspminced garlic
2tspcajun seasoning (no salt)
2tspchicken bouillon
2tspblack pepper
1tspgarlic powder
2tspcrushed red pepper flakesoptional
1lbham steak (diced)
116 ozfrozen black-eyed peas
4cupswater
Corn Starch Slurry (optional)
1tbspcorn starch
2tbspcold water
Instructions
In a large dutch oven, on medium-heat, add olive oil, diced celery and minced garlic and simmer for 5 minutes.
Stir in cajun seasoning, chicken bouillon, black pepper, garlic powder, and crush red pepper flakes.
Add in the diced ham and frozen peas. Stir well and simmer for 5 minutes.
In a large pot add 4 cups of water. Cover and cook over medium-low heat for 1 to 1 ½ hours.
After cooking, adjust salt as needed.
If the peas are too "soupy", make a corn starch slurry. In a small bowl add 1 tbsp of corn starch and 2 tbsp of cold water. Mix well and pour into the black-eyed peas and cook for an additional 5 minutes or until thicken.
